ABSTRACT
Objective:
To summarize the surgical treatment experience of thoracic solitary fibrous tumors(SFTs),especially some spe-cial SFTs.Methods:
Patients with SFTs in our department between January 2009 and May 2017 were recruited in this study and the clinical characteristics were summarized.Results:
Twenty-one patients(11 men and 10 women)with an average age of 48.3 years were included.Tumor sizes ranged from 3 to 30 cm and 13 patients(61.9%)harbored pleural tumors,while 8 patients harbored tu-mors from other special thoracic sites (including 1 case of trachea SFT and 1 case of pulmonary SFT). Surgical treatment was per-formed in 19 patients,17 of whom underwent complete tumor resection and two patients underwent palliative resection.One patient did not undergo surgery and was lost to follow-up,and another patient who did not undergo surgery died because of a heart attack af-ter discharge.The 19 patients who underwent surgery were followed up for 1-96 months,3 patients of whom underwent reoperation for tumor recurrence at 12,26,and 72 months after surgery,respectively,while the remaining patients had no recurrence.Seven pa-tients(33.3%)were confirmed with malignancy after operation or biopsy.Conclusions:
Thoracic SFTs are mainly from the pleura and the surgical results are favorable.Resection after recurrence can achieve favorable results.
